Summary:
Interpublic reported strong fourth quarter 2014 results with GAAP earnings and revenues both increasing year over year. We believe the company will enjoy sustained growth in the future, owing to its diversified business and extensive geographical footprint. Interpublic's numerous technological collaborations across agencies and continued investments in new businesses will further boost its growth trajectory, going forward. Its impressive talent pool, stringent cost-control strategy and strong liquidity position give a competitive edge over its peers. However, concentration risks and the risk of foreign operational hazards could have a negative impact on its performance in the upcoming quarters. Hence, we maintain our long-term Neutral recommendation on the stock.

Overview:

New York based, Interpublic Group of Companies Inc. together with its subsidiaries, provides advertising and marketing services worldwide. The company is the third largest advertising company in the world. It offers a range of advertising and marketing communication services, as well as marketing services along with public relations, meeting and event production, sports and entertainment marketing, corporate and brand identity, and strategic marketing consulting services to a broad list of customers in more than 100 countries. The company focuses on point-to-point client interaction which enables accurate decision-making and enhanced customer focus. The company has two revenue segments, Integrated Agency Networks (IAN), comprising Draftfcb, Lowe, McCann Worldgroup, Mediabrands and domestic integrated agencies, and Constituency Management Group (CMG), consisting of a number of specialist marketing service offerings.

The Interpublic Group of Companies was founded in September 1930 as a successor to the advertising agency businesses founded in 1902 and 1911 by A.W. Erickson and Harrison K. McCann, respectively, and was formerly known as McCann-Erickson. In 1961, the company was re-incorporated in Delaware and was named The Interpublic Group of Companies.
